Ari Hoenig is a jazz drummer, composer and educator known for his unusual and intense approach to drumming, emphasizing complex rhythms in direct harmony with other group
members. Aris approach to percussion is notable for making the instrument an indispensable part of a group performancewell beyond the traditional time-keeping role. He is also known for his unique ability to modify the pitch of a drum by using drum sticks, mallets, and even parts of his body (such as his hands and elbows). Using this technique, he can play any note in the chromatic scale, virtually any melody, and even improvise on a chord structure in the same way as any other instrumentalist would. Ari has recorded written and produced 12 cds as a leader, and has
published 3 educational books, and 4 educational DVDs. Currently  his group tours worldwide and performs weekly at the legendary New York jazz club Smalls. Other artists Hoenig has performed or recorded with include Kenny Werner, Joshua Redman, Chris Potter, Toots Thielemans, and Pat Martino.
